"Wrigleyville’s Flip Sigi serves casual Filipino fusion food with suggestive names that sound like poor attempts at flirting—asking for a “F.U.C. Me” is pretty forward for a first meeting. Like its NYC and Jersey City locations, this colorful BYOB spot takes Filipino flavors and packages them as tacos and burgers. Get the shredded chicken adobo tacos with a refreshing vinegar dipping sauce or the Plan B-rito. This collage of flavor defies the laws of physics and stuffs a single flour tortilla with sweet longanisa, spam, bacon, crispy hash browns, eggs, and avocado. Though the menu names might sound silly, Flip Sigi is a serious contender for a quick bite in the area." - John Ringor

This restaurant just opened recently about 4 months ago and is a good addition for good home made Filipino food with a flair. Portion sizes are big and good for sharing if you are not as hungry. Ericson the owner / chef is very friendly and down to earth. We happened to go into the establishment when it was empty and was able to casually converse with him. They have karaoke in the evenings and offer a Boodle Fight (bundled family/group shared meal with a variety of main course with rice dishes).
